Question Need to add grain to a movie project, seeking ideas/options/tips please
Posted by: Bilbofett - 2023-07-18, 09:56 PM - Forum: Converting, encoding, authoring - Replies (8)

I had to restore an older movie that was previously wrecked w/ multiple layered bad interlacing choices, tons of jitter, ghosting, terrible resampling, on and on. What's left is a very stable movie, but it looks too sterile, clinical, waxy, lifeless. It was definitely shot on film (35mm?) and I'm seeking to add a wee tiny bit of grain back into it. Any grain that was there is long gone. I have several grain plates I could overlay in Premiere (or Resolve), but I'm open to ideas. The grain technically *should change over time in the running length, and increase in darker scenes and decrease in lighter scenes, right? It should be dynamic. Can you guys please give me some pointers/tips as this will be my 1st time attempting this. I *could go w/ a grain rendering program, but that route seems very artificial and I'd rather overlay some real grain. Please share some ideas, I appreciate your time and help!

  Mary Poppins?
Posted by: Yarp - 2023-07-14, 09:19 AM - Forum: Requests, proposals, help - Replies (10)

Really surprised that blah-ray never covered this one. I'd love to do a large scale comparison to see what sounds the best (if it's not already been done). Both the 7.1 and 5.1 are slightly different mixes but have lots of noise reduction applied.

I've listened to the blu-ray (3 different tracks) a random PAL dvd (5.1), an HDTV rip (5.1), and a late 80s VHS. The VHS easily sounds the best with much less NR, although my copy is thrashed so I'll have to seek out a replacement if it ends up needing a sync. Here's quick comparison to the 2.0 "original" mix that is included on the blu:
Dg9iUnL.png (1308×1157) (imgur.com)

Looks like there are a bunch of LDs to choose from and there's a few other VHS copies I might have to snag. Anyone have any LD/VHS recordings or any input as to what mixes might sound the best?

  Warriors of the Wind in HD
Posted by: SpaceBlackKnight - 2023-07-12, 08:55 AM - Forum: Requests, proposals, help - Replies (10)

As some may know, this version was a butchered English export version of Nausicaä of the Valley of the Wind released in 1985. This version has been seen theatrically in English speaking markets and on home video prior to the 2003 DVDs.

How hard would it be to reconstruct this version using the Nausicaä HD masters, outside of somebuddy obtaining and scanning one of those elusive 35mm prints?

I know it was edited down and all, but were there any added or reanimated scenes? Maybe stuff slowed down or redone optically? I think the only visual changes I saw were the opening credits superimposed into the first scene and new ending credits.
